Acetic acid is a weak organic acid that is commonly found in vinegar and many food products. It is also used in the pharmaceutical industry as a solvent and preservative. Lyophilization is a process that involves freezing a substance and then removing the ice crystals by sublimation, thereby drying the product while preserving its structure and properties.
